Transaction 81f4e2729c8f63f236acb64ae97ddf2ba760d20f55438b716656d204a0bb0a65

block
cf031d504d1680dd2045a6faa09530210c42efcda9d59c49f35207e50a33940b

1 Input

25 Outputs